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ions
D-Link DIR-823G version 1.0.2B05
Description
The issue is related to a stack overflow in the SetWifiDownSettings function of the D-Link DIR-823G router's firmware, which can be exploited by a remote attacker to impact the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of protected information. The vulnerability is caused by the
StartTime and EndTime parameters in the SetWifiDownSettings function.Recommendations
For D-Link DIR-823G version 1.0.2B05, as a temporary workaround, consider restricting access to the SetWifiDownSettings function until a patch is available. Avoid using the
StartTime and EndTime parameters in the affected function to minimize the risk of exploitation. At the moment, there is no information about a newer version that contains a fix for this vulnerability.Exploit
